PermanentLead Finance Business Partner - London (Hybrid) - Permanent - £70,000-£90,000 DOE
ARM are looking for a Lead Finance Business Partner to join a highly esteemed IT client in London on a permanent basis.
The purpose of this role is to ensure the Industry Leaders have a full understanding of the financial impact of internal and external commercial and operational factors that influence their performance and P&L
Responsibilities:
* Working closely with the Industry Leaders to track and report on monthly, quarterly, and annual performance versus forecast and budget.
* Support in providing regular insightful reporting, analysis and interpretation of their results for the Monthly Business Reviews.
* Ensure timely production of monthly forecasts, annual budgets and mid-term Strategic plans.
* Manage and oversee the line management and workload of other finance team members.
* Support the month end process and results review
* Ensure the business operates within financial controls and procedures
Requirements:
* Experience of reporting, budgets and forecasting in a Global Matrix environment.
* Be a 'trusted advisor' with stakeholders to identify strategies for improvement and presenting recommendations in an influential manner.
* Having strong organisational, planning and presentation skills is key whilst being flexible to handle peaks in workload.
* You will need to be comfortable being "hands on" in SAP/Excel.
* You will have experience of prior staff management (ideally including staff development)
* The successful candidate is desired to be a qualified accountant with several years of PQE and with IT or services industry experience preferred.
